

It was with deep sadness and a profound sense of loss that we received the news that Dr Delbert Arthur Fisher, born on 12 August 1928, passed away peacefully at his home in Solana Beach, California, on 4 March 2026 at the age of 97. He is now reunited with his beloved wife Beverly, who passed away in 2022.
Delbert attended the University of California, Berkeley, where he met his wife Beverly – his lifelong companion and partner. In 1960, he joined the Department of Pediatrics at the University of Arkansas, and in 1968 he was recruited to lead the Division of Pediatric Endocrinology and Metabolism at Harbor–UCLA Medical Center in Los Angeles. Under his leadership, the division became a place of inspiration and excellence, attracting trainees and collaborators from around the world. In 1991, he took on a new role as Head of Reference Laboratories at Nichols Institute (now Quest Diagnostics), where he later served as Vice President for Science and Innovation.
Delbert was a longstanding corresponding member of ESPE and his scientific contributions fundamentally shaped our understanding of thyroid function in the fetus and newborn. With clarity of thought and remarkable insight, he interpreted experimental findings in ways that changed clinical practice. His pioneering work in newborn screening for congenital hypothyroidism stands among his greatest achievements – transforming the lives of countless children by enabling early diagnosis and treatment and preventing intellectual disability on a global scale. He also gave generous amounts of his time and expertise to the scientific community, serving as Editor-in-Chief of leading journals such as The Journal of Clinical Endocrinology & Metabolism and Pediatric Research.
